Noun
3 definition(s)
1 Definition

One who benefits or receives an advantage.

Example Sentences
  • You are the lucky beneficiary of this special offer.
2 Definition

One who benefits from the distribution, especially of an estate.

Example Sentences
  • If any beneficiary does not survive the Settlor for a period of 30 days then the Trustee shall distribute that beneficiary’s share to the surviving beneficiaries by right of representation.
3 Definition

One who benefits from the payout of an insurance policy.

Adjective
2 definition(s)
1 Definition

Holding some office or valuable possession, in subordination to another; holding under a feudal or other superior; having a dependent and secondary possession.

2 Definition

Bestowed as a gratuity.
